Smart Key Repeaters: Extending Your Range
Having issues with your car 's key fob range ? Never fret! Smart key repeaters, also known as signal boosters , offer a straightforward fix to enhance your keyless entry . These compact devices pick up the low signal from your key fob and then rebroadcast it to your car , effectively extending the effective range. This can be particularly helpful in situations where interference like thick walls or other equipment are blocking the signal, ensuring consistent keyless operation.

What Exactly Is a Smart Key? Explained
A smart key is more than just a replacement for a traditional physical car key. It's a advanced electronic device that combines radio communication with functions for vehicle access and engine control. These modern keys typically include a electronic component that interacts with the automobile's computer system, allowing for keyless entry and convenient starting of the motor . Some include additional benefits like distant locking and release, and even function to pinpoint the vehicle if it’s lost .

Troubleshooting Common Smart Key Issues
Experiencing problems with your key fob ? Don’t worry ! Many frequent smart key failures are relatively correctable with a straightforward troubleshooting procedures. First, verify the power source isn't low. Replacing it is often the initial solution. Next, examine for any visible damage to the fob . If yet having problems, try re-syncing the key to your car . Consult your owner's manual for specific directions , or contact a certified mechanic if needed .
